View Full Version : three weeks- weight/muscle changes
Hi!
I was wondering what you all have experienced in terms of weight changes/changes in how much muscle you have and where you have it on a three-week hike, or in the first three weeks of a longer hike

My weight has either stayed the same or gone up, but my clothing size has gone down. My butt and waist get smaller and my legs - especially lower legs - get larger.
Last year on a 16 day section hike I lost 9 lbs. Gained it back in 8 days!
Like Dino, I don't lose weight, but I do get thinner and more muscular. It really depends on how well you match your food consumption to what you need, though. Allison A. lost about 20 pounds in her first month of hiking last year. She had no appetite and didn't eat much. After the first few days my appetite was just fine so I didn't lose anything.

No weight loss for me (for 2.5 weeks at least, that is the longest I've been out). Just muscles that expand on my calves, stomach, thighs, and arms if I am using trekking poles. I do not get much thinner either, I just get solid.
